Hypothesis 2(d) posited that families characterized by more egalitarian gender role attitudes would be more likely to have girl-girl sibling dyads than boy-boy or mixed-sex sibling dyads. A 3 (cluster) ? 4 (gender constellation) chi-squared analysis, ? 2 (6) = , p < .01, suggested that, in partial support of our expectation, the traditional family type included a preponderance of brother-brother pairs, whereas the divergent family type was made up largely of sister-sister pairs. In addition, the egalitarian group had somewhat more sister-sister than brother-brother pairs. In contrast to our hypothesis, however, mixed sex dyads (sister-brother and brother-sister) appeared to be distributed equally across the family types (see Table 5 ).
